Transaction b7a42ddc14b78083fc7e73aa467f662c16800300d41e1c78babbff883317faa4
2 Input
2 Outputs
- b7a42ddc14b78083fc7e73aa467f662c16800300d41e1c78babbff883317faa4:0
- b7a42ddc14b78083fc7e73aa467f662c16800300d41e1c78babbff883317faa4:1
value 100000000
address 13h1DpHjFRDaLDKXiM3YV7JFS6xyvNnFvf
value 169953679
address 1766d2LXHyoAhKK97aokMEEQXKouBw5aNL